ATTEMPTED MURDER

CHARGE AGAINST FARMER. (Bv Telegraph—Press Association.) NEW PLYMOUTH, April 24. Albert James Cunniffe, farmer, of Wiremu Road, was charged in the Police Court at Rahotu yesterday, before Justices of the Peace, with attempted murder of Ivy Elizabeth Cunniffe. He was remanded in custody to appear at the New Plymouth Court on Thursday, April 30. No details were released by the police. Cunniffe, who lives with his wife and family on his farm on Wiremu Road, was arrested on Wednesday evening.
